当前位置: 首页 > news >正文

HCIA--实验十一:单区域OSPF路由实验

一、实验内容

1.需求/要求:

使用三个路由器互联,各自配置一个loopback接口,在三个路由器上配置ospf动态路由协议;

二、实验过程

1.拓扑图:

2.步骤:

1.router配置基本信息

各接口的ip地址、loopback接口的ip地址

2.AR1配置ospf动态路由

ospf 1 router-id 1.1.1.1 进入ospf,配置ID名,(我这里设置ID名=loopback接口ip)

area 0 进入骨干区域视图

network 1.2.0.0 0.0.0.255将AR1的网段宣告出去,网段+反掩码

network 1.1.1.1 0.0.0.0将AR1的精准ip宣告出去,ip地址+反掩码

3.AR2配置ospf动态路由

ospf 1 router-id 2.2.2.2

area 0

network 1.2.0.0 0.0.0.255

network 2.3.0.0 0.0.0.255

network 2.2.2.2 0.0.0.0

4.AR3配置ospf动态路由

ospf 1 router-id 3.3.3.3

area 0

network 2.3.0.0 0.0.0.255

network 3.3.3.3 0.0.0.0

5.查看路由条目

dis cu

6.查看路由表

display ip routing-table

7.测试连通性

三、实验结论

因为静态路由需要人工配置,当需要配置的信息繁杂时,容易出现遗漏路由信息或者敲错信息的情况,相较之下,动态路由更为便利,计算路由信息,需要用到cpu。优点:OSPF在设计的时候天生无环,可以避免环路的问题。

进行OSPF配置时,将自己已有的网段及ip地址宣告出去,并且学习其他路由器的网段及ip地址。

相关文章:

  • 北京网站建设多少钱?
  • 辽宁网页制作哪家好_网站建设
  • 高端品牌网站建设_汉中网站制作
  • maven配置文件常用模板
  • 小琳AI课堂:深入学习BERT
  • python 解析数据后保存到excel
  • 零工市场小程序:自由职业者的日常工具
  • 大数据之Flink(六)
  • 活动|华院计算宣晓华受邀出席“AI引领新工业革命”大会,探讨全球科技的最新趋势
  • 一些免费电子书地址总结
  • 基于微信小程序与嵌入式系统的智能小车开发(详细流程)
  • MyBatis 源码解析:XMLScriptBuilder 工作机制
  • 828华为云征文|华为云Flexus X实例部署k3s与kuboard图形化管理工具
  • 【基础】Three.js 自定义几何体和复制几何体
  • Python读取excel数据
  • fastadmin 文件上传七牛云
  • PCL-半径滤波
  • 基于深度学习的创新设计的生成AI
  • 【跃迁之路】【585天】程序员高效学习方法论探索系列(实验阶段342-2018.09.13)...
  • 10个确保微服务与容器安全的最佳实践
  • Codepen 每日精选(2018-3-25)
  • Java教程_软件开发基础
  • JS实现简单的MVC模式开发小游戏
  • Linux快速配置 VIM 实现语法高亮 补全 缩进等功能
  • PyCharm搭建GO开发环境(GO语言学习第1课)
  • vagrant 添加本地 box 安装 laravel homestead
  • vue 配置sass、scss全局变量
  • 百度小程序遇到的问题
  • 动手做个聊天室,前端工程师百无聊赖的人生
  • 精彩代码 vue.js
  • 看完九篇字体系列的文章,你还觉得我是在说字体?
  • 名企6年Java程序员的工作总结,写给在迷茫中的你!
  • 设计模式 开闭原则
  • 用element的upload组件实现多图片上传和压缩
  • 找一份好的前端工作,起点很重要
  • 中文输入法与React文本输入框的问题与解决方案
  • 翻译 | The Principles of OOD 面向对象设计原则
  • ​软考-高级-信息系统项目管理师教程 第四版【第19章-配置与变更管理-思维导图】​
  • # 手柄编程_北通阿修罗3动手评:一款兼具功能、操控性的电竞手柄
  • $ is not function   和JQUERY 命名 冲突的解说 Jquer问题 (
  • $(this) 和 this 关键字在 jQuery 中有何不同?
  • (09)Hive——CTE 公共表达式
  • (1)Jupyter Notebook 下载及安装
  • (4)事件处理——(2)在页面加载的时候执行任务(Performing tasks on page load)...
  • (C语言)球球大作战
  • (删)Java线程同步实现一:synchronzied和wait()/notify()
  • (十一)手动添加用户和文件的特殊权限
  • (转)ORM
  • (转)Scala的“=”符号简介
  • .bat批处理(九):替换带有等号=的字符串的子串
  • .gitignore文件—git忽略文件
  • .NET Core6.0 MVC+layui+SqlSugar 简单增删改查
  • .NET 中 GetHashCode 的哈希值有多大概率会相同(哈希碰撞)
  • .NET/C# 如何获取当前进程的 CPU 和内存占用?如何获取全局 CPU 和内存占用?
  • .NET8使用VS2022打包Docker镜像
  • .Net插件开发开源框架
  • .NET精简框架的“无法找到资源程序集”异常释疑
  • .NET平台开源项目速览(15)文档数据库RavenDB-介绍与初体验